import pandas as pd
import matplotlib.pyplot as plt
import seaborn as sns
data = pd.read_csv('ks-projects.csv')
df = pd.DataFrame(data)
category_values = df.pivot_table(columns=['main_category'], aggfunc='size')
category_names = data['main_category']
categories = category_names.unique()
categories.sort()
plt.pie(category_values, labels=categories)
my_circle=plt.Circle( (0,0), 0.7, color='white')
p=plt.gcf()
p.gca().add_artist(my_circle)
plt.show()
